.@IHOPKC people- The bonus episode of @HeavenBentPod season 4 mentions that people are publicly naming victims without their consent.
Please do not ever do this.
If you see someone do this, tell them to take it down immediately.
Whether someone is or isn't a survivor of abuse is their story to tell on their terms.
If their story intersects with another survivor or is witnessed by a third party, it's more complicated, but for the love of God, protect their confidentiality.

.@Rns @bobsmietana @reachjulieroys @CTmagazine @charismamag @kathrynmaepost , has anyone looked into this 2018 @netgrace_org investigation of an @ihopkc staff member for sexual abuse?
The @IHOPKC staff member who was investigated was listed on an SBC list of alleged abusers & was accused of molesting a 14 yo girl when he was a youth pastor at a Baptist church in the 1980s.
@ihopkc According to the @KansasCityStar article, the man accused of molesting a 14 year old while he was a youth pastor, Brad Tebbutt, is still on staff. @IhopKC would not provide further comment but claimed that Tebutt had committed no "further wrongdoing."
